ashore是什么意思

  • En [ əˈʃɔːr]
  • Us [ əˈʃɔːr]

详细释义

  • 0 towards or onto land from an area of water -- 向岸,向陆地;上岸,上陆地

    • We swam ashore. 我们向岸上游去。

    • A few pieces of wood had washed ashore. 几块木头被冲到了岸上。

    • Strong winds blew the ship ashore. 大风把船吹向陆地。
